Zsolt Kiss (Budapest, HUN) finished 2-2 in the 20-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Kiss lost
8-7 to David Sik (Prague, CZE), then responded with a 8-6 win over Lan Zagar (Ljubljana, SLO). Kiss won 6-3 against German Doronin (Moscow, RUS). Kiss went on to lose 7-2 against Karel Kubeska (Prague, CZE) in their final qualifying round match.
 
Kiss earned 1.576 world rankings points for their preliminary round wins.
